Содержание
- - Может быть три первичных ключа?
- - Можно ли иметь несколько первичных ключей?
- - Сколько первичных ключей - это слишком много?
- - Почему нельзя использовать несколько первичных ключей?
- - Могут ли 3 столбца быть первичным ключом?
- - Могут ли 2 таблицы иметь одинаковый первичный ключ?
- - В чем разница между первичным ключом и внешним ключом?
- - Сколько столбцов слишком много для первичного ключа?
- - Всегда ли мне нужен первичный ключ?
- - Должны ли промежуточные таблицы иметь первичные ключи?
- - Каковы правила определения первичного ключа?
- - Как я могу иметь два первичных ключа в SQL?
- - Почему первичным ключам не разрешено указывать нулевой пример?
Может быть три первичных ключа?
Таблица может иметь только один первичный ключ. Невозможно создать таблицу с двумя разными первичными ключами. Вы можете создать таблицу с двумя разными уникальными индексами (которые очень похожи на первичный ключ), но может существовать только один первичный ключ.
Можно ли иметь несколько первичных ключей?
Нет. Вы не можете использовать более 1 первичного ключа в таблице. для этого у вас есть составной ключ, который представляет собой комбинацию нескольких полей. Это должен быть составной ключ.
Сколько первичных ключей - это слишком много?
Нет. Вы не можете использовать более 1 первичного ключа в таблице. для этого у вас есть составной ключ, который представляет собой комбинацию нескольких полей. Это должен быть составной ключ.
Почему нельзя использовать несколько первичных ключей?
Никакие две строки в таблице не могут иметь одинаковое значение первичного ключа и значения NULL. для любых столбцов, определенных как первичный ключ, не допускаются. ... Ограничение PRIMARY KEY может быть определено только с одним столбцом или оно может быть определено с помощью набора столбцов, для всех из которых должно быть установлено ограничение NOT NULL.
Могут ли 3 столбца быть первичным ключом?
Как уже было сказано, вы может иметь единственный первичный ключ который состоит из нескольких столбцов, если это был ваш вопрос. Если вопрос был в том, как сделать первичные ключи столбцов отдельно, это невозможно. Однако вы можете создать 1 первичный ключ и добавить два уникальных ключа.
Могут ли 2 таблицы иметь одинаковый первичный ключ?
да. У вас может быть то же имя столбца, что и у первичного ключа в нескольких таблицах. Имена столбцов в таблице должны быть уникальными. Таблица может иметь только один первичный ключ, поскольку он определяет целостность сущности.
В чем разница между первичным ключом и внешним ключом?
Первичный ключ однозначно идентифицирует запись в таблице. Внешний ключ - это поле в таблице, которое является первичным ключом в другой таблице. Первичный ключ не может принимать нулевые значения.
Сколько столбцов слишком много для первичного ключа?
1 ответ. SQL Server позволяет включать до 16 столбцов в ограничение. Так пять столбцов не проблема. При работе с естественными ключами вы часто сталкиваетесь с ограничениями первичного ключа с несколькими столбцами.
Всегда ли мне нужен первичный ключ?
Каждая таблица может иметь (но не обязательно) первичный ключ. Столбец или столбцы, определенные как первичный ключ, обеспечивают уникальность таблицы; никакие две строки не могут иметь одинаковый ключ. ... Экземпляр первичного ключа первой таблицы во второй таблице называется внешним ключом.
Должны ли промежуточные таблицы иметь первичные ключи?
Если источник представляет собой комбинацию таблиц данных и нам нужна целостность перед витриной данных, мы добавляем первичные ключи в промежуточную область. Обычно предпочтение отдается исполнение постановки в витрину / склад данных.
Каковы правила определения первичного ключа?
Первичные ключи должны быть неизменяемыми, то есть никогда не изменяться и не использоваться повторно; их следует удалить вместе со связанной записью. Первичные ключи должны быть анонимными целыми или числовыми идентификаторами.
Как я могу иметь два первичных ключа в SQL?
Вы не можете объявить два первичных ключа в одной таблице. Однако вы можете объявить один первичный ключ с несколькими столбцами. Это прекрасно. Не требуется, чтобы первичный ключ (или любой ключ) содержал только один столбец.
Почему первичным ключам не разрешено указывать нулевой пример?
Первичный ключ должен однозначно идентифицировать запись, т.е. каждая запись может быть выражена в терминах «запись, имеющая ключ, равный X». Поскольку null не равно никакому значению, его нельзя использовать в качестве первичного ключа.
Интересные материалы:
Сколько стоит 12 месяцев Spotify?
Сколько стоит 15 ГБ точки доступа?
Сколько стоит 16 унций золота?
Сколько стоит 3-тонный блок переменного тока?
Сколько стоит 30-секундная реклама на YouTube?
Сколько стоит 3DS в 2020 году?
Сколько стоит 4 галлона попкорна?
Сколько стоит 5 Гбит?
Сколько стоит 500 Вт в час?
Сколько стоит A51 на Филиппинах?